How they compare
Tunisia currently reports 3.0% against 3.0% in Cambodia, a difference of 0.0%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 11 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Tunisia ahead.
Cambodia ranks 118th and Tunisia ranks 117th of 144 countries.
Tunisia has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cambodia | Tunisia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.3% | 0.9% | 0.5% | Tunisia |
| 1970s | 0.0% | 0.7% | 0.6% | Tunisia |
| 1980s | 0.3% | 0.8% | 0.5% | Tunisia |
| 1990s | 0.6% | 0.8% | 0.2% | Tunisia |
| 2000s | 1.5% | 1.7% | 0.2% | Tunisia |
| 2010s | 3.0% | 3.0% | 0.0% | Tunisia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
